Place the iOS device in Recovery Mode and then connect to your computer and restore via iTunes. The iPod will be erased.
iOS: Wrong passcode results in red disabled screen                         
If recovery mode does not work try DFU mode.                        
How to put iPod touch / iPhone into DFU mode « Karthik's scribblings        
For how to restore:
iTunes: Restoring iOS software
To restore from backup see:
iOS: Back up and restore your iOS device with iCloud or iTunes
If you restore from iCloud backup the apps will be automatically downloaded. If you restore from iTunes backup the apps and music have to be in the iTunes library since synced media like apps and music are not included in the backup of the iOS device that iTunes makes.

  • TS2446 my ipod is disabled how do i undisable it.

    my ipod is disabled how do i undisable it

    If it's showing the disabled screen due to too many incorrect passcode attempts then you will need to connect it to the computer that you normally sync to and you should then be able to reset the iPod and restore/re-sync your content to it (http://support.apple.com/kb/HT1212) - you may need to put the iPod into recovery mode in order to be able to reset it : http://support.apple.com/kb/ht1808
    If you do it via a different computer then :
    If you restore on a different computer that was never synced with the device, you will be able to unlock the device for use and remove the passcode, but your data will not be present.

  • My Ipod is disable, How can I fix the problem please help

    My I-pod is disable, how can I fix the problem, Please Help

    If it is disabled because of the passcode, see this article: iPhone and iPod touch: Wrong passcode results in red disabled screen
    If you cannot remember the passcode, you will need to restore your device using the computer with which you last synced it. This allows you to reset your passcode and resync the data from the device (or restore from a backup). If you restore on a different computer that was never synced with the device, you will be able to unlock the device for use and remove the passcode, but your data will not be present. Refer to Updating and restoring iPhone and iPod touch software.

  • If javascript can no longer be disabled - how do I leave a website that asks the "are you sure you want to leave this site" pop up question without a yes choice

    Given that the turn off javascript option will be disabled - how do I close a page that does not allow me to leave by giving a "are you sure you want to leave" pop up question but then redirects to itself where it again asks that question perpetually?
    The only way to kill a page like that sofar was to disable javascript and then close the tab.
    Now I will have to close the browser - and possibly loose all the tabs I have open.
    I want a javascript quick switch - allowing me to easily disable javascript for any page at will.
    (esp for some of my older, slower netbooks)
    Or at least a "FORCE CLOSE" option for malicious webpages.

    Hi ronc2, there isn't a specific setting for this. Firefox's built-in JavaScript settings allow you to control several aspects of scripts*, but unfortunately not this one.
    I previously tried to find some other options for individually turning off this event, but I couldn't find a way. Someone might be able to create an add-on to solve this problem, but it will take someone cleverer than I.
    Extensions that disable scripts on a site-specific basis:
    * If you regularly visit some sites which do this, you can block JavaScript on that specific site using the YesScript extension. Unfortunately, other script-based functionality will be blocked as well.
    * YesScript does not preemptively block scripts on every site. If you have to visit a lot of random sites and want to take a paranoid approach of having scripting blocked until you see as much of the site as you can see without running scripts, then the NoScript extension would be for you. But even then it's "all or nothing".
    ''* These include: JavaScript enabled yes/no, override right-click menu yes/no, change order of windows yes/no, move and resize windows yes/no, close windows yes/no, specific features of pop-up windows, change images yes/no, detect copy/cut/paste and modify selection yes/no.''

  • Hi my iphone 4 is disabled how can solve this problem? help me please

    hi my iphone 4 is disabled how can solve this problem? help me please

    What do you mean by "disabled"? Disabled by entering the wrong passcode? If so, you'll have to force the phone into recovery mode & restore it to get it working again & remove the passcode:
    Turn your phone off, then force it into recovery mode & restore it:
    Leave the USB cable connected to your computer, but NOT your phone, iTunes running, press & hold the home button while connecting the USB cable to your dock connector, continue holding the home button until you see “Connect to iTunes” on the screen. You may now release the home button. iTunes should now display that it has detected your phone in recovery mode, if not quit and reopen iTunes. If you still don’t see the recovery message repeat these steps again. iTunes will give you the option to restore from a backup or set up as new.
